What we're missing is quality in the guts. We don't have enough players that can play well yet on the ball. We can't match the physicallity, skill and depth of other midfields in the league. It leaves our forward line starved and our defence under pressure. When we get that maturity in the middle, then we might be able to compete.

Where will it come from? Well I think there are positive signs in the players we have, but we need to keep adding to it each draft as well. On the down side most of the players we have that will address this problem are still a while away yet, need time to learn the game, bulk up and get fit enough to run out games on the ball.

All the talk is Kreuzer for number 1, and that would indeed boost our ruck and KPP stocks, but given the apparent depth of rucks this draft, I think it means we could well look for something else.

Crotchin is apparently the number 1 Vic small, but doesn't sound like a gun on the ball player, not sure we can go another number 1 pick on a player that could end up being more of a utility type. These guys are more luxury players that you can have once you have your engine sorted.

Ideally someone will stand up through the year and at the championships and show themselves as a gun on-baller that we can't pass up. We can then use our next picks on a ruck and maybe another midfielder, or another KPP.

I'd be disappointed if we used any of our first few picks on genuine flanker types, we have enough of those and we have other pressing needs that must be addressed.
